ZG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2020 in Review

185 of the 4,538 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Zillow (ZG) for Q1 2020, worth a combined $1.95B — down 22% from $2.49B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 42 funds opened new ZG positions and 21 closed out — a net gain of 21 holders — while 48 added to existing stakes and 48 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Capital World Investors, adding an estimated $58.6M. The largest seller was Morgan Stanley, cutting an estimated $34.8M.
